<h3 id="authorized-agent-requirements-and-regulations" id="authorized-agent-requirements-and-regulations">Authorized Agent Requirements and Regulations</h3>

<p>To operate as a designated representative, there are specific conditions that change by state. Generally, a designated agent must be at least eighteen years old and a dweller of the state where the company is registered, or a business organization authorized to conduct operations in that state. This requirement ensures that there is a dependable point of of communication available during normal business time for obtaining lawful papers, such as a Service of Service, which is crucial for legal adherence.</p>

<p>In addition to residency criteria, authorized agents must also maintain a physical location, known as the designated location, where they can get important notifications from the state and legal entities. This location cannot be a post office box; it must be a physical address. Businesses may opt to hire a registered representative service for convenience and expertise, which can assist ensure that they fulfill regulatory obligations and avoid potential sanctions.</p>

<p>Another important aspect to take into account is that authorized representatives must stay compliant with current compliance modifications and maintain current knowledge of their responsibilities. This includes prompt filing of yearly compliance reports and ensuring that their communication information remains accurate with state agencies. Failing to adhere to these requirements could lead in lawful problems for the company, including penalties or involuntary dissolution. Therefore, choosing a responsible and knowledgeable registered agent is important for sustained business compliance.</p>

<h3 id="expense-of-registered-agent-services" id="expense-of-registered-agent-services">Expense of Registered Agent Services</h3>

<p>When considering the price of registered agent services, enterprises can expect a spectrum of costs based on the extent of support and the company. Generally, charges can vary from about 50 to $300 dollars annually. Broader packages that include additional services such as compliance notifications, document handling, and mail forwarding for businesses may raise costs. It&#39;s essential for businesses to determine which services they actually need to sidestep spending on unnecessary services.</p>
